Abstract

The volatile constituents of Ziziphora taurica subsp. cleonioides (Boiss.) P. H. Davis (Lamiaceae) were studied for the first time by analysis of the essential oil. 33 compounds, from the 44 consisting the total of the fraction, are identified by means of capillary GC and GC-MS. The identified components represent about 96% of the oil. Major constituents found are pulegone (62%) and isomenthone (8%). In addition the presence of 13% hydrocarbons, 9% alcohols, 73% ketones, and, finally, 1% phenols, oxides, ethers, and one ester, was demonstrated.
